Disco lights up Whitsunday college
WHITSUNDAY Christian College held its primary disco on Thursday with prep to year six taking part.
The disco featured an hour and-a-half of music along with dancing and games.
Whitsunday Christian College head of primary Melissa Wales said it was the first one they'd had in years.
"It was good for the kids and the parents were invited to come along. A few parents did come and stay which was nice," she said.
Ms Wales said they'd look to hold them on a regular basis.
"The kids were enjoying it. We'll aim to have another before the end of the year," she said. Ms Wales said they'd even like to hold a disco once a term in the future.
